Re: When is it okay to call CAPI:PINBOARD-OBJECT-PINBOARD ?

On May 26, 2005, at 8:31 AM, Duncan Harvey wrote:

> My underlying concern is that I'm not understanding some principal of
> CAPI's operation, and if I don't correct that I'll always end up 
> wasting
> time fighting its design.
>

I think the principal (or implementation limitation) you are fighting 
is that certain capi operations can't be performed until the interface 
class objects are tied to real OS interface objects. This does not 
happen until display-interface. Perhaps it would work if you moved your 
code to the :create-callback for the interface.
